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ations
- Surface type: Choose a product formulated for glass, plastic, or both. Glass polishes are generally not recommended for plastics, and vice versa.
- Scratch depth: Light scratches respond to fine removers; deeper scratches may require heavy-duty compounds or professional refinishing.
- Application method: Some kits require drills or pads; others are hand-applied. Consider your comfort and equipment availability.
- Safety and compatibility: Verify that the product is safe for your surface finish (clear coats on cars, anti-fog plastics, etc.).
- Time vs. effort: Some solutions deliver quick results with minimal effort, while others may require multiple steps for best results.
FAQ
- Q: Can I use glass polish on plastic surfaces? A: No. Glass polish is formulated for glass and may scratch or craze plastics. Use a plastic-safe remover instead.
- Q: Will these products remove deep scratches? A: Most are designed for light to moderate scratches. Deep scratches may require professional repair or replacement of the surface.

- Q: How should I test a scratch remover? A: Test on a small inconspicuous area first, following product directions, to ensure compatibility and avoid hazing.
- Q: Are these safe for clear coats? A: Yes for the products marketed as car paint scratch removers; always follow the manufacturer’s guidance for clear coats.
- Q: Do these products require waxing after use? A: Many kits recommend applying wax or sealant after polishing to protect the restored surface.
